Hot Chocolate Pop Tarts

These hot chocolate pop tarts aren’t as sugary sweet as the classics, but instead have a deep choccie flava, fudgey chocolate filling, and a delish toasted marshmallow frosting.

Ingredients

For the dough:

  • 315g plain flour
  • 200g cold butter cut into little cubes
  • 3 Tbsp icing sugar
  • 60g cocoa powder
  • 2 egg yolks
  • 5 Tbsp water
  • 1 extra egg for egg wash

For the fudge filling:

  • 30g cocoa powder
  • 60g brown sugar
  • 150g milk (if you use red milk you’re a sicko)
  • 180g milk choccie
  • 30g butter, in little cubes again
  • 2 teaspoons vanilla extract

For marshmallow icing:

  • 2 egg whites
  • 75g caster sugar
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ract

Method

  • We’re going to kick things off with the fudge filling so channel your inner Bruce Bogtrotter
  • chuck the cocoa powder, sugar and milk in a saucy little pan and pop over medium heat until it comes to a simmer
  • Remove from the flamezzz and add the choccie, butter and vanilla and stir until all luscious and glossy
  • pop it in the fridge to get lovely and thicccc
  • Now it’s dough time
  • Pop the flour, icing sugar and cocoa powder in a large n in charge bowl
  • Rub in the cold cubed butter until it resembles bread crumbs
  • Mix together the egg yolks and water and slosh into the dry ingredients.
  • Mix in until a dough forms
  • Wrap the pastry in cling film and chill in the fridge for 30 mins

  • once you and your dough have finished chillaxin, roll out your dough to about 0.5cm thick
  • cut out little rectangles (or if you’re feeling funky spice it up with a different shape)
  • Place a blob of your filling on one of the rectangles (try to keep it centred because it will just leak out if it is close to the edges)
  • beat your extra egg with a splash of milk to make an egg wash (this helps the pastry stick together and gives it a nice shine)
  • brush a little of the eggwash around the edges of the first rectangle
  • place another dough rectangle on top and using a fork crimp the edges together to make a little pasty type thing
  • it can get quite steamy in the oven πŸ˜‰ so cut a hole in the top to let the steam out
  • brush egg wash all over each of your poptarts
  • admire your work
  • pop them in the oven at 190C for 15-20mins
  • note – if you have filling spare keep hold of this because a lot of the filling can leak out, I like mine nice and MOIST so I slit the side and pour more of the filling in once they’re cooked
  • Marshmallow icing:
  • mix together your sugar and egg whites and place in a bowl of a pan of simmering water
  • heat for about 3 mins then remove
  • using an electric whisk beat until stiff
  • add your vanilla and bob’s your uncle
  • blob bits of the icing on
  • If you happen to have a flame thrower lying around then you can use those to toast the marshmallow
  • I improvised and wafted them over the hob – works wonders
  • chuck a few choccie curls on there if you really want to add a bit of panache x x x

These are best scoffed straight away because otherwise the filling sets up – still delish just dryer than the Sahara x
